Topic:resilient systems

resilient systems

Since 2021, aggregated from related topics

About

    Resilient systems refer to systems that can withstand and quickly recover from disruptions, such as natural disasters, cyber-attacks, or equipment failures. These systems are designed to be able to adapt to changing conditions and continue functioning even when faced with unexpected challenges. Resilient systems often incorporate redundancy, flexibility, and robustness in their design to ensure continuity of operations in the face of adversity. Research in this area focuses on developing strategies, tools, and technologies to enhance the resilience of critical infrastructure, networks, and organizations in order to minimize the impact of disruptions and enhance overall system performance and reliability.
